depot - APPLECAW
Skip to content Skip to sidebar Skip to footer
Showing posts with the label depot

Does Office Depot Sell Apple Products

Does Office Depot Sell Apple Products . They only sell stamps in the form of a book of 20 stamp… Read more Does Office Depot Sell Apple Products